首頁 > 後端開發 > Python教學 > 如何使用 Python 從 PDF 提取本機解析度影像

如何使用 Python 從 PDF 提取本機解析度影像

Barbara Streisand
發布: 2024-10-22 07:50:03
原創
1077 人瀏覽過

How to Extract Native Resolution Images from PDFs Using Python

使用Python 從PDF 中提取本機分辨率圖像

為了從PDF 中準確提取圖像,必須保持原始分辨率和格式圖像。 PyMuPDF 為此任務提供了一個方便的解決方案。

首先,導入PyMuPDF 模組並打開目標PDF 文件:

迭代頁面並使用getPageImageList 提取圖像:

根據圖像類型,將圖像寫入為PNG 或將CMYK 影像轉換為RGB,然後再寫入為PNG:

以下是其他可供探索的資源:

  • [PyMuPDF 影像擷取文件](https://pymupdf.readthedocs.io/en/latest/image-extraction.html)
  • [FitZ 1.19.6 改良的FitZ 影像擷取]( https://stackoverflow.com/a/ 74345380)

透過此Python 解決方案,您可以有效率地從PDF 中擷取影像,同時保留其原始解析度和格式,確保準確的再現和分析。

以上是如何使用 Python 從 PDF 提取本機解析度影像的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
作者最新文章
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板